Members.Sr. Manager of Packaging Design (Plastics/PET & HDPE)The
Sr. Manager of Packaging Design is responsible for the development
of new product offerings and primary packaging components. This
role will utilize Finite Element Analysis (FEA), various CAD
software and direct report skillsets to execute critical rigid and
semi-rigid packaging projects within the parameters provided by
both internal and external customers. This role will lead a diverse
team of engineers to ensure Niagara Bottling remains the industry
low-cost leader in beverage manufacturing without compromising
quality. The Sr. Manager will be required to communicate results of
projects to leadership as well as train and mentor team members to
grow within the organization. The key emphasis of the role is the
ability to lead a highly technical, fast paced design team while
simultaneously strategically growing the team s capabilities via
artificial intelligence and alternate strategic visions. Lastly,
leadership, guidance, and mentorship to the packaging team,
fostering a culture of innovation, collaboration, and continuous
improvement will be key to the roles success.Detailed
DescriptionLead plastic part design (PET & HDPE) for injection and
blowmolding applications in the vertically integrated bottling
industry. Mentor and grow design engineers while providing the
tools necessary to execute required jobs in an expedient
manner.Support internal light weight design initiatives, new
customer design requests, Innovation and non-packaging specific
design projects.Improve process workflow when necessary to create a
more effective NPD workflow.Improve laboratory testing
effectiveness via software tools, artificial intelligence and
internally developed software.Visit and grow OEM relationships to
ensure future designs are applicable for new beverage equipment
technologies.Grown relationships with manufacturing personnel to
ensure feedback loop is constantly progressing and having a
positive impact on packaging design.Lead in improving, designing,
and optimizing more complex tests, analyzing results, providing
recommendations, and developing reports based on engineering
principles that translate to innovative products.Analyze and
evaluate experimental data to create and validate the computational
models.Work in a cross-functional team environment and collaborate
with Innovation, Quality, Packaging Execution, Manufacturing, and
Supply Chain to meet project objectives.Create, review, and release
documents within the product lifecycle control systems.The position
